See the seller's listing for full details and description of any imperfections.Seller Notes:"finished 20 year old hotrod 20,000 miles turn key very dependable"

well built hotrod . boxed frame pro built 302/ with Windsor heads. ford 9 inch 3:75 posi built c-4 auto with 2500 stall convertor. disk brake front drum rear. rack/pinion steer 4 link rear. all henry steel except trunk lid.  no wood in body replaced with steel.have complete build sheets for car plus pictures. car was appraised at 38,000.00 less than a year ago. for its age ,it still looks like a fresh build.contact seller at 541-556-9738 for more info, or email fdhop1@hotmail.com and can send copys of documents happy bidding.

A cool boost to turbocharger performance

Fri, Jul 17 2015

Since the advent of the forced-induction engine, we have been looking for ways to get every drop of performance we can. There are many approaches to getting additional power using better intercooling, water injection, or even adding nitrous oxide. One take on a short instant burst of power is being researched by Mahle and involves providing supercooled air to an engine, which allows it to burn a leaner fuel mixture and produce more power. The supercooling idea is not new and was examined by Ford in 1993 on the Mustang Mach III concept car, then brought up again in 2003 with the SVT F-150 Lightning concept. Ford called its system the SuperCooler; it was designed to work with any turbocharged or supercharged engine equipped with a water-to-air intercooler. The system on the Lightning concept used a small tank of antifreeze that was hooked up to the truck air conditioning compressor. The air conditioning compressor cooled the antifreeze down to about 30 degrees. The other side of the tank was hooked up to the air-to-water intercooler, which usually had a temperature over 100 degrees. Once the antifreeze was circulated from the tank into the intercooler, it would lower the intercooler temperature and provide for a cooler, denser air charge into the engine; the result was around 50 extra horsepower for a burst of about 30 seconds to a minute, depending on the size of the tank. The system for the Lightning was to be offered as a $750 option and would have been targeted towards drag racers and the like, as it could be used for a run down the drag strip and then re-cooled by the time the truck was back in line. The system was fairly non-intrusive – it only weighed about 25 pounds and did not require a new compressor or intercooler. But as with many concepts, it was ultimately scrapped. The technology was always stuck in the back of my mind, but with larger and more powerful engines being produced it could not find its place. With the advent of new fuel economy standards, we have seen small-displacement turbocharged engines pop up and they seem like the perfect candidate for this type of technology. Ford's EcoBoost 1.0-liter three-cylinder turbocharged engine, as used in the Fiesta and Focus, is one such candidate for this technology. It would add a negligent amount of weight but could provide a boost of 10 to 20 horsepower when needed, like merging onto the highway or catching up to traffic.

How privacy fears are driving automakers in the age of the connected car [w/poll]

Wed, Aug 27 2014

A recent GAO report concluded car companies don't adequately disclose how and why they share location data. As cars collect and store more and more data about the whereabouts of their drivers, automakers are responding to critics who say they should be more transparent about how those details are used. Ford is hiring a global privacy policy attorney to craft the company's customer privacy policies in the era of connected and autonomous cars. "In this emerging space, there is an important need to address customer privacy policies," reads a job description posted on the "people and careers" portion of the company's website. "As part of our compliance and ethics organization at Ford, this person will have an immediate and direct impact in shaping existing and future policy and corporate thinking in this area." Ford is creating the new position, based at its Dearborn headquarters, at a time technology advances are outpacing privacy protections. Earlier this year, a report from the federal government concluded car companies don't adequately disclose to motorists how and why they share location data. That report, from the Government Accountability Office, found many car companies did not describe how they shared location data, did not allow consumers to request their data be deleted and that there was a "wide variation" in how car companies retained vehicle-specific or identifiable location data. It noted there is increased risk of location data being used in ways "consumers did not intend." Ford was one of 10 companies the GAO surveyed while compiling its report. Customers are opting to share that data largely by using features like maps and turn-by-turn direction that are run by a vehicle's telematics unit. Depending on the company, it can be unclear how that data is collected, retained or shared. At the time the GAO report was issued, AAA, the nation's largest motoring club, urged carmakers to be more transparent in how they handle data and to offer stronger security protections. Shaping Autonomous Car Regulations At Ford, the new hire could change how the company handles that data. According to the job description, the successful applicant will, "demonstrate visionary thinking around privacy strategy – imagine how consumer and employee expectations around privacy may evolve and how business should adapt, develop approaches that maximize the benefit of data sharing for consumers and business, etc." (Emphasis from Ford).

2021 Ford Mustang Mach-E, Volvo XC40 Recharge score high in IIHS tests

Thu, Apr 22 2021

New electric cars continue their streak of impressive crash test results. The two latest to go through Insurance Institute for Highway Safety testing are the 2021 Ford Mustang Mach-E and the 2021 Volvo XC40 Recharge. The former earned a Top Safety Pick award, and the latter picked up the Top Safety Pick+ commendation. Both vehicles got the top "Good" rating in every crash test, as well as the "Superior" rating for vehicle-to-vehicle collision prevention. They deviate when it comes to headlights and vehicle-to-pedestrian collision prevention. Because the Volvo has headlights rated "Good" on all trims, it got that extra "+" on its Top Safety Pick award. The Ford also has high-rated headlights available, but the standard units got the second lowest rating of "Marginal." As for the vehicle-to-pedestrian collision prevention, the Volvo received the second-highest "Advanced" rating, while the Ford was rated "Superior." Among the electric cars IIHS has tested, the Ford and Volvo continue a streak of high scores. The organization has evaluated the Audi E-Tron in both its body styles, as well as the Tesla Model 3, both of which get the Top Safety Pick+ rating. As a result of the XC40 Recharge's test score, Volvo pointed out that it is the only automaker whose entire lineup has received a Top Safety Pick+ rating.
